The North America Vertical Cartoning Machines Market was valued at USD 796.8 million in 2025 and is estimated to grow at a CAGR of 6.4% to reach USD 1.47 billion by 2035.

Growing demand for packaging automation across multiple industries continues to drive market expansion throughout North America. Manufacturers are increasingly replacing manual and semi-automated packaging operations with fully automated systems to improve production efficiency, enhance packaging accuracy, increase throughput, and maintain consistent product quality. Vertical cartoning machines play a critical role in this transition by delivering precise carton forming, dependable sealing, repeatable performance, and efficient handling of high production volumes while minimizing downtime. Their ability to support reliable packaging operations and maintain consistent output makes them an essential component of modern manufacturing facilities. In addition, rising labor costs, persistent workforce shortages, and increasing emphasis on workplace safety are accelerating investments in advanced packaging automation. Companies continue allocating capital toward automated cartoning technologies that improve productivity, reduce operational challenges, and strengthen long-term manufacturing competitiveness across the North America vertical cartoning machines market.

Fully automatic vertical cartoning machines generated USD 473.5 million in 2025 and is anticipated to grow at a CAGR of 6.7% between 2026 and 2035. The segment continues to lead demand because it supports advanced packaging requirements while delivering high operating efficiency, consistent precision, and dependable production performance. These systems also provide greater flexibility for manufacturers by accommodating multiple packaging formats and enabling rapid production changeovers, making them well suited for facilities seeking improved productivity and operational versatility.

The continuous motion systems segment accounted for 65.4% share in 2025 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 6.6% through 2035. Their leading position is supported by their ability to maintain continuous high-speed production while reducing manual intervention and improving overall operational efficiency. These machines integrate effectively with advanced automation technologies, enabling enhanced production monitoring, predictive maintenance, and improved quality control. Continuous processing also supports reliable carton sealing, reduces packaging stress, and delivers consistent seal integrity, making these systems an increasingly preferred solution for high-volume manufacturing environments with demanding quality standards.

U.S. Vertical Cartoning Machines Market reached USD 631.2 million in 2025 and is expected to register a CAGR of 6.5% from 2026 to 2035. The country's strong manufacturing base and continued investment in advanced packaging technologies continue to support market growth. Increasing adoption of smart manufacturing practices, connected automation systems, robotics, and real-time production monitoring is encouraging broader implementation of advanced vertical cartoning machines. Continued focus on production efficiency, regulatory compliance, and high-quality packaging standards is further strengthening demand for automated cartoning solutions across the U.S. market.
